- Thomas Keene Gale minister. Ladies' Aid society monthly luncheon Thursday noon. Rev. Enos Baccn, the Yorkshire Nightingale, can be heard Dec. 5.T. K. Gale will take the place of Dr. Chrles Mitchell on the lecture course at Genoa, Ill., on Friday night. Charles E. Thompson and Miss Caroline Victoria Cervany of the Northwest Business College were married by Rev. Thomas Keene Gale on Thanksgiving day.
